If you are tempted to try it don't use a razor straight off - as someone else said hair clippers or veet - you can use a razor on it after but if you try and chop 40 years of leg hair off with one you'll end up looking like you self harm - I'm sure there are serial killers who get less blood on their bathroom than I did.
